Technical Specifications

Side-by-side comparison of Radeon PRO W6400 and G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U

AMD

Radeon PRO W6400

The Radeon PRO W6400 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in January 19 2022. It features the RDNA 2.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 2331 MHz to 2331 MHz. It has 768 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 50W. Manufactured using 6 nm process technology. It features 12 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 8,428 points.

NVIDIA

G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U

The G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in October 12 2022. It features the Ampere architecture. The core clock ranges from 1320 MHz to 1777 MHz. It has 3584 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 170W. Manufactured using 8 nm process technology. It features 28 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 13,170 points.

Graphics Performance

In G3D Mark, the Radeon PRO W6400 scores 8,428 versus the G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U's 13,170 — the G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U leads by 56.3%. The Radeon PRO W6400 is built on RDNA 2.0 while the G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U uses Ampere, both on 6 nm vs 8 nm. Shader units: 768 (Radeon PRO W6400) vs 3,584 (G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U). Raw compute: 3.58 TFLOPS (Radeon PRO W6400) vs 12.74 TFLOPS (G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U). Boost clocks: 2331 MHz vs 1777 MHz.
